> Does anyone have any feelings as to the usefulness of OBDII (EPA
> mandated diagnostics port on US cars) to the DIY-er?
> 
> I'm considering putting some effort into developing a box to allow a
> PC to communicate with the port - but don't have any end application
> in sight yet.  How useful would this thing be to the DIY'er???
> 
> Thanks
> -mike
> mfahrion at bb-elec.com

	Seen quite a few of them in Turbo Mag already.  I think they're mostly
for Japanees cars though, but should be fairly versatile with the ISO
standards set for OBD-II.
	They're using them for datalogging, as well as real time display of
ignition angles, o2 voltages, etc.
